OUR THOUGHTS are powerful. Everyone has TWO WOLVES inside them one is the GOOD WOLF (peace, love, kindness) and the other is the BAD WOLF (self-pity, greed, anger). We have to be deliberate on which WOLF we nurture. Feed the GOOD WOLF and we nurture our good thoughts. Then the GOOD WOLF will be more habitual. Pay attention to which WOLF is demanding attention. THEN MINDFULLY ALWAYS FEED THE GOOD WOLF.
